Oklahoma DB adds Pac-10 offer

The second written offer is in the books for Midwest City (Okla.) defensive back LaRon Moore who has added to his first from Oklahoma State.
From a distance, Stanford became the second team to offer the 5-foot-9, 179-pound cornerback and Moore says he has verbal offers from Notre Dame, Nebraska, Kansas, and Wyoming. However, Moore isn't counting anything until it's on paper.

"I've got a lot of people saying that an offer is coming but it's not good to me unless it's in writing," Moore said. "Some of the schools will probably offer if I come up to their summer camp. That's what happened to my teammate Bradley Dedeaux when he went to the Oklahoma State camp."
"He showed up, did really well, and it was there for him."
Considering Moore is determined to see some of those verbal offers turn to written ones, his visit schedule takes a new level of importance. However, this prospect is taking his time before rushing into anything.
"We're still trying to see who recruits me the hardest and where I'll best fit in," Moore said. "I know I want to see Stanford for sure. As for camps, LSU, Tennessee, Oklahoma, Oklahoma State, and Texas are all possibilities."
Iowa State and Baylor have also expressed interest in offering Moore. There will be plenty of time for numerous others because this will not be a quick decision.
"I really want to see who all comes after me," he said. "Another school could come at me if I'm already committed and I'm a man of my word and do not like going back on what I've already said I would do."
